Here's another batch. He's a little less than 2 months old now.

I'd like to think he is growing well. His spikes are becoming spiky, and his tongue is getting longer. I think I even saw some disappointment when he outgrew the small space between the umbrella plant leaves and had to climb over them. I've also noticed that having the fogger running helps keep his urates white, and may even be needed. He isn't extremely shy, and as you see, will eat with the door open and me watching.

I also thought it was interesting how the mist stuck to his body, and I wonder if that helps them accumulate and drink morning dew.

Also due to a sample size of one, I don't actually know if he is a he or if I'm seeing a phantom bulge. please help

Another photo dump. The earlier pics are a few weeks old, the newer ones from just now. I'm not sure if he's on the small side. He's 3 and a half months old and 6.5 grams. But I'd like to think he's growing well, and his weight is following that curve still. He likes bugs, (crickets, dubia, and really likes houseflies), but not the larva/worms so much, or at least hasn't liked eating stuff out of a cup yet. I'll test out a shooting gallery, so hopefully that goes well. Based on the colors I can see, I think he's going to be very pretty when he grows up.

Tanooki Mario just had his 1 year hatchday!

He is a lovely boy and will regularly climb on my arms or head if I peek in there.
No major concerns or issues. Though maybe a couple minor ones. He also tries to climb on the plastic covered door of the screen, I think that's just typical male roaming though. I also realized I made the enclosure a bit too bioactive/soily and there are some roaches and crickets that might be self sustaining. He eats them in the morning when they come out and the issue there is I don't know if he's getting enough calcium because he doesn't eat from the food bowl and sometimes mushrooms grow in the enclosure between the soil bad and screen and hopefully those don't cause any issues either. There's also a black scale on his nose that showed up in the past couple days.

All in all it's all been really good so far. I attribute that to luck and the great resources out there.
